How do I remove apache password?

Posted on October 13, 2014

Followed the instructions for the newly created droplet with WordPress but there is no entry of <DirectoryMatch ^.*/wp-admin/> in /etc/apache2/apache2.conf. What do I do wrong?

If you are using the WordPress One-Click app, to remove the extra password prompt on the admin panel, edit /etc/apache2/apache2.conf and comment out or delete this section:

<DirectoryMatch ^.*/wp-admin/>
  AuthType Basic
  AuthName "Restricted Area"
  AuthUserFile /etc/apache2/.htpasswd
  Require valid-user
</DirectoryMatch>

It should be the second to last section in that file.

If you can’t find it for some reason, you can search with:

grep -nr "AuthUserFile" /etc/apache2/

I will return the file and line number:

/etc/apache2/apache2.conf:72:  AuthUserFile /etc/apache2/.htpasswd
